Risk Identification and Evaluation of the Long-term Supply of Manganese Mines in China Based on the VW-BGR Method

Abstract: Manganese is mostly used in the iron and steel industry and serves as an important metal mineral in the national economy. It is difficult to substantially increase the output of China’s manganese ore because it is of low grade and high impurity content. However, as a large consumer in the world, it is very important to ensure the long-term stable supply of this mineral.
